Pune: In order to reduce the escalating population and infrastructural load on Pune city, Maharashtra state government is thinking to construct a new city outside this city limits.The chief minister recently attended a meeting with the stakeholders to discuss about the infrastructural development and Pune Metropolitan Region Development Authority in Pune Metropolitan region.According to the builders in the meeting, urbanization is quick and the suburbs are developing in rapid speed. The state government is expected to come up with good policy to build a well-planned city outside the city limits of Pune.The chief minister further said that, the PMRDA has already been developed late hence the state government is aiming to give instant approval to PMRDA to avoid disorganized development Pune metropolitan regions. However the development could have been better if PMRDA was developed some 15 years back.Pune can get funds for infrastructural development from Atal Mission for Rejuvenation and Urban Transformation (AMRUT). Apart from the plans of the new city, the state government is also mulling to come up with Regional Rapid Transit System (RRTS) – a high speed rail system to make travelling easy and convenient for the people living in metropolitan, non-metropolitan and suburb regions.The central government has created a financial plan that is predicted to comprise of fund contribution from state and union governments, loans from multilateral organizations and contribution from private sectors.
